véghezvihet
Véghezvihet is a Hungarian verb that translates to "can be accomplished," "can be carried out," or "can be achieved" in English. It is the potential form of the verb "véghezvisz," which means "to accomplish," "to carry out," or "to achieve." The suffix "-het" indicates possibility or potential. Therefore, "véghezvihet" suggests that something has the capacity or is possible to be done or realized.
The verb is commonly used in sentences to express that a task, goal, or plan is feasible.
